Output 52f7a048d8229988705920e2a8548e3dd3b03faa1c6310764efce9d2c61508b3:362

value
590013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e50818c7c7ce197e706aadfca0817850b177383 OP_EQUAL
address
38q75AX6rYQjkE1gizvch1uhWLy36xFz8y
transaction
52f7a048d8229988705920e2a8548e3dd3b03faa1c6310764efce9d2c61508b3
spent
true